Hailed as a “a great example of contemporary Progressive Rock” by Jethro Tull's Ian Anderson, Edensong have delighted audiences throughout the US and abroad with their genre-bending blend: a hard driving rhythm section, flute playing that ranges from serenely melodic to avant-garde, lush vocal harmonies, and more than a touch of orchestral ambition.  They have supported diverse acts including Kings X, Ozric Tentacles, Pain of Salvation, Neal Morse Band, and Anglagard, and have headlined their own tours throughout the US, UK, and Canada.  

Edensong will return with a new album Our Road to Dust in 2025, their first since releasing the critically adored Years in the Garden of Years in 2016.  Their first album to be crafted as a quartet, the record embodies the ambitious, detailed and eclectic sound they have cultivated over the years, but is far heavier, more focused and full of infectious melodic hooks. It is also their first album to be mixed and mastered at Jens Bogren's Fascination Street Studios in Sweden.


Says John Kotzian (formerly of YtseJam.com) "This is definitely Edensong, but... more? The heaviness in some areas is pure joy...I expect bands to grow with every release and am disappointed when they don't progress. THIS, however, makes me think I missed a few albums. HUGE STEP FORWARD"

Edensong will also return to the stage this year, with a special performance at the Terra Incognita Festival in Quebec, Canada and others to be announced.

The Laser's Edge New Jersey

The Laser's Edge label collaborates with progressive bands like Riverside, White Willow, Knight Area, District 97 and Eloy.

Sensory targets bands working within the broad scope of progressive metal. Notable artists on Sensory include Circus Maximus, Delain, and Diablo Swing Orchestra.

Free Electric Sound is our fusion label with Mörglbl revitalizing a near dormant genre.
